이 기사는 PHP 객체 지향 프로그래밍의 핵심 개념을 심층적으로 설명하고 개발자가 클래스, 객체, 상속, 다형성 및 기타 기술을 마스터하고 프로그래밍 기술 및 코드 품질을 향상시킬 수 있도록 도와줍니다. PHP의 초보자이든 숙련 된 개발자이든이 안내서는 실용적인 팁과 데모를 제공합니다.
파일을 구성하거나 배열을 설정할 때는 기본값이 포함 된 배열을 초기화해야합니다. Array_Fill_Keys 함수는 관련 배열을 채우고 지정된 키에 따라 기본값을 채우는 데 사용되는 도구입니다. 이 기능을 통해 기본 구성 항목이 포함 된 다양한 템플릿을 신속하게 만들 수 있습니다.
데이터베이스 오류 처리는 PHP 응용 프로그램 개발의 피할 수없는 부분입니다. 문제 해결 및 디버그 문제를 개선하려면 데이터베이스 오류를 적시에 기록해야합니다. PHP의 MySQLI Extension은 매우 실용적인 속성 MySQLI :: $ 오류를 제공하여 데이터베이스 연결에서 마지막 오류 메시지를 얻을 수 있습니다. PHP의 내장 Error_Log () 함수와 결합하여 로그 파일에 오류 정보를 녹화하여 개발자가 생산 환경에서 문제를 추적 할 수 있도록 도와줍니다.
하이라이트_string 함수는 종종 PHP 코드를 강조하는 데 사용되는데, 이는 디버그 또는 디스플레이 코드를 쉽게 표시 할 수 있습니다. 그러나 기본적으로 값을 반환하지 않고 처리 결과를 직접 출력합니다. Highlower_String은 많은 경우 기본적인 요구를 충족시킬 수 있지만이 기능을 사용하면 리턴 매개 변수를 설정하지 않을 때 잠재적 인 위험과 불편 함을 가져올 수 있습니다.